是一种优化网页加载速度和用户体验的方法。当网页加载过程中,禁用单击事件可以防止用户在页面还未完全加载完成时进行操作,避免出现不必要的错误和延迟。
禁用单击的具体实现方式可以通过以下步骤:
- 在网页加载开始时,将所有的单击事件禁用,可以通过JavaScript代码实现,例如:
- 在网页加载开始时,将所有的单击事件禁用,可以通过JavaScript代码实现,例如:
- 在网页加载完成后,恢复单击事件,使用户可以进行操作,可以通过以下方式实现:
- 在网页加载完成后,恢复单击事件,使用户可以进行操作,可以通过以下方式实现:
禁用单击在以下情况下可以发挥作用:
- 网页加载速度较慢时,通过禁用单击可以防止用户在页面还未完全加载完成时进行操作,避免造成页面错乱或不可用的情况。
- 页面中包含复杂的交互或动画效果,通过禁用单击可以在动画或交互完成之前阻止用户的点击行为,确保交互的完整性和流畅性。
- 针对需要保证数据的完整性和一致性的操作,如提交表单或执行重要的业务逻辑,禁用单击可以防止用户多次点击或在处理过程中进行其他操作,确保操作的准确性和可靠性。
腾讯云相关产品中,可以通过云服务器(CVM)和负载均衡(CLB)等产品来优化网页加载速度和提高用户体验。云服务器(CVM)提供高性能的虚拟机实例,可根据实际需求选择不同配置的服务器,以满足网页的性能要求。负载均衡(CLB)可以将访问流量均匀地分配给多台云服务器,提高网页的并发处理能力和负载能力。
腾讯云产品介绍链接:
- 云服务器(CVM):https://cloud.tencent.com/product/cvm
- 负载均衡(CLB):https://cloud.tencent.com/product/clb